On the western border of the township of Castelnuovo Berardenga
(also part of the western border of the Chianti Classico area) is
the extensive Tenuta of Monaciano. It lies on a 235 hectares hill, 300
metres high, only seven kilometres away from the historic center of
Siena, in an optimal position for wine- and olive oil-production,
as well as for the cultivation of corn and sunflowers. Chianti Classico
wine and olive oil is produced in Monaciano. |
| The proprietor’s villa, with a commanding view of the wonderful
Chianti countryside, is the heart of the estate. It is surrounded
by romantic and richly planted nineteenth century grounds of about
3 hectares. Here visitors can enjoy the relaxing atmosphere, walking
through tree-lined paths among statues, flower-beds, fountains and
grottos. The aviary, the peacock house, and the ancient lemon house,
frame a monumental greenhouse rich in a wide variety of exotic and
ornamental plants. The proprietor’s villa, now under restoration,
will offer guests elegant and charming holidays. |
